Yeah you'll need that smile along with $50 for the annual license at Wakefield before you get on too.

Fill up at Mobil1 in goulburn and add octane booster to the diet set you back $25, but sure beats paying $2.75 a litre at the track bowser.

The track bowser serves "ET" race fuel rated at 102 ron, so buying the 98premium fuel with the octane booster provides "upto 7 points ron increase" gives you roughly 104-5 Ron which is not only cheaper but better RON as well.

Be prepared to go through at least one tank of fuel throughout the day as well not including driving there.....
